Tracking Your Finances: Budgeting and Saving Tips

Saving money needsn't seem easy, but with a little planning and discipline, you can build healthy financial habits. Start by creating a budget that details your income and expenses. Identify areas where you can trim spending, even small changes combine over time.

Evaluate using budgeting apps or tools to simplify the process. They often offer data into your spending patterns and help you remain focused. Remember, consistency is key! Regularly review your budget and make adjustments as needed.

Set realistic saving goals that correspond with your priorities. Whether it's a down payment on a home, a dream vacation, or simply an emergency fund, having clear objectives encourages you to save.

Set up regular transfers from your checking account get more info to your savings account. This makes saving effortless and helps you build wealth gradually.

Don't be afraid to request financial advice if you need help creating a budget or reaching your savings goals. A qualified professional can provide personalized guidance based on your individual circumstances.
